Muncie Dad, Jacob Vera, Pleads Guilty in Connection With the Death of His Own 3-Month-Old Daughter

Nearly two years after a 3-month-old girl was found unresponsive at an Indiana motel, her father, Jacob Vera, has pleaded guilty to neglect that led to her death. Vera admitted he abandoned baby Isabella and her 16-month-old sister alone in a motel room so he could leave the state, leaving their only phone with him. Isabella later died from suffocation.

The incident occurred on March 25, 2023, when Jessica Brown returned from work and found one child crying and baby Isabella unresponsive in a swing. She ran for help, believing her daughter’s death was not accidental. Investigators discovered Vera had left hours earlier and traveled to Illinois, claiming he wanted to avoid conflict.

Vera now faces sentencing on December 1. Brown’s surviving child was placed in CPS care following the tragedy.
